Essential Shifts Interview: Brother David Steindl-Rast
Network for Grateful Living founder Brother David Steindl Rast has walked in many worlds, from contemplative Christian monasteries to Naval academies to new paradigm workshops at Esalen. Out of his broad experience has emerged a deep wisdom that lights the path forward from traditional theistic religion and its reliance on doctrine and belief to panentheism, which focuses on direct experience and seeing God as fully present in the world.

"Quantum Change" with William Miller
When Epiphanies and Sudden Insights Transform Ordinary Lives
Dr. William Miller talks with host Cassandra Vieten about motivational interviewing used to identify conflicting motivations and how to move forward into life changes. Dr. Miller has studied the phenomenon of transformational changes, those that usually occur within a matter of hours and result in enduring and sometimes dramatic change in one's life and personality.

Marianne Williamson
Marianne Williamson, an acclaimed author/lecturer, has published eight books, including A Return to Love and Everyday Grace, which have been #1 New York Times bestsellers. She edited Imagine: What America Could Be in the 21st Century, founded Project Angel Food, and co-founded the The Peace Alliance. She is also the author of The Gift of Change: Spiritual Guidance for a Radically New Life.

Maria Nemeth, PhD, MCC
Maria Nemeth, PhD, MCC is a licensed clinical psychologist, Master Certified Coach, author, international lecturer, and President of the Academy for Coaching Excellence. Her ground-breaking training programs, fine-tuned over twenty years, prepare people in different professions to use coaching skills in every day life. She is devoted to supporting others in achieving their goals with clarity, focus, ease and grace.
